Position Overview
We are seeking a highly organized and detail‑oriented Residential Construction - Project Manager to oversee multiple residential construction projects. This role is responsible for ensuring projects are completed on time, within budget, and to the highest quality standards while maintaining strong communication with trades, team members, and clients.
Key Responsibilities
- Manage multiple residential construction projects from start to occupancy
- Coordinate and schedule subcontractors, trades, and suppliers
- Develop and maintain construction schedules
- Conduct job site visits (minimum twice per week per project)
- Ensure compliance with building plans, specifications, and the Ontario Building Code
- Coordinate required inspections and secure occupancy permits
- Maintain clean, safe, and organized job sites
- Communicate with homeowners and respond to project‑related inquiries
- Collaborate with architects, engineers, designers, and internal teams as needed
- Arrange materials, equipment, and site logistics
- Monitor subcontractor performance and ensure quality standards are met
- Identify and resolve issues proactively to keep projects on track
- Manage day‑to‑day operations across multiple active job sites
- Provide weekly progress updates
- Maintain accurate documentation (schedules, reports, work orders, site updates)
- Support and coordinate internal labour teams on daily tasks

What We’re Looking For
- Minimum 5 years of residential construction experience
- Strong knowledge of the Ontario Building Code
- Proven ability to manage multiple projects simultaneously
- Proficiency in Bluebeam and Microsoft Office Works
- Valid Class G Driver’s License in good standing
- Strong leadership, communication, and problem‑solving skills
- Highly organized
- Strong attention to detail
- Ability to work independently with minimal supervision
Education
- Diploma or degree in Construction Management, Civil Engineering, or a related field
- Equivalent hands‑on experience will be considered
Compensation & Benefits
- Competitive starting salary of $85,000, with potential for adjustment based on experience
- Company vehicle provided
- Company phone provided
- Laptop or equivalent device will be provided
- 3 weeks paid vacation included
- Opportunity for growth within a multi‑company organization
Work Schedule
- Approximately 50 hours per week
- Monday–Friday, with occasional after‑hours site visits as required
- Required start time: before 6:45 AM
